Jaguar 420G Luxury Driving

When launched in 1961, the Jaguar Mark X was considered too large for English roads, yet too small for American. With subtle styling updates in 1966 the Mark X became the 420G. Production lasted until 1970. But that was not the end as Daimler’s DS420 limousine was based on Jaguar’s 420G floorpan. With production of the Daimler continuing until 1992, the Mark X/420G’s influence extended for a staggering 31 years. The Mark X and 420G were magnificent cars. With sublime suspension, a responsive 3.8 or 4.2 litre engine and an interior like an English country estate, they befitted the era.
